Subject: [PATCH] nvme: mark the result argument to nvme_complete_async_event
Git-commit: 287a63ebbe7c0c1e1c16f7462b4129edf5cd08df
Patch-mainline: v4.18-rc1
References: bsc#1104967,FATE#325924
volatile
We'll need that in the PCIe driver soon as we'll read it straight off the
CQ.
